UPDATE 4-27-12: This is my third update to this review. I had filed a warranty claim with Krups concerning the frothing part which broke within the first month. They contacted me and informed me that it was being re-designed and they would send me a new one. I noted this in a comment in March. Well today I received the new part from UPS. It installed easily (although there were no installation instructions only cleaning instructions) but after I figured out that the plastic fitting attached to the metal tube could be unscrewed with care and replaced with the new fitting and gasket I was good to go. Anyhow, the new design actually looks better. The inner structure, which caused the problem on the original part, is made from a much more solid piece that does not require you to unscrew anything along it in order to take it apart. That was the primary design flaw of the original part. You had a piece of plastic that was subject to heat and then would be subject to the twisting force of the screw assembly. The new design eliminates this completely and relies on a silicone seal to keep the metal housing in place.

The performance of the new steam nozzle is even improved over the old one! I made my first cappuccino and it was awesome. Clean up was a snap. Obviously I will have to see how it performs over a longer period of time but it appears that the primary issue with this machine has been addressed. Krups replaced the part for free and while it took some time, and they didn''t include instructions on how to replace and install it, it was intuitive enough to figure out. Raised the rating from 3 stars to 5 stars. Back in business!

Culligan OR-233 O-Ring of 3-Inch Diameter

Culligan OR-233 O-Ring of 3-Inch Diameter
  • The OR-233 O-Ring has been branded under Ace Hardware, American Plumber, Ametek, Culligan, Pentek, US Filter Plymouth Products.
  • Use with Model No.US-600, Model No.SY-2300 and Model No. SY-2650
  • The OR-233 rubber o-ring gasket is 3" in diameter and is a Buna-N o-ring.
  • The OR-233 o-rings are used to seal the housing sump to the housing cap to prevent leaks.
  • The OR-233 oring should be replaced every two filter changes or if there is damage to the OR-233 oring.

Jura-Capresso 13333 Impressa J5 Automatic Coffee and Espresso Center

Jura-Capresso 13333 Impressa J5 Automatic Coffee and Espresso Center, Piano WhiteAt this writing I''ve owned the J5 for two weeks and have produced approximately 100 shots of espresso/coffee. Having stated that as a qualifier, I''ve found this super automatic espresso machine to be outstanding in performance, ease of use, and quality of espresso produced. The controls are simple to understand and use there are detailed descriptions of these available on multiple vendor websites, the manufacturer''s website even includes a number of very informative videos.

Considering the financial commitment associated with this machine, I was more than a little hopeful that it would produce quality espresso in a straight forward and timely manner. It does this with aplomb.

Regarding its operation, the J5 heats quickly (around 60 seconds) then is ready to run the rinse cycle (also quick, at around 10 seconds). Once the rinse cycle has completed it''s ready for action. I won''t go into detail about the individual espresso/coffee settings (again, this info is readily available elsewhere) other than to say the controls work exactly as described. Each button is customizable, both permanently and as a one-time override. A very wide range of volume and strength is attainable by adjusting these controls.

The morning routine:

I was quite concerned about the total end-to-end time for brewing in the morning before work, and I have to say in this regard I am very pleased. I''ve configured the J5 to automatically turn on as I''m showering/shaving etc, so when I arrive in front of the machine it''s ready to run the rinse cycle. If you''re interested in ensuring the warmest possible espresso/coffee, I recommend running an additional rinse cycle to heat up the internal components a bit more, this combined with preheating your cup really produces a nice hot cup. In the mornings I brew 8 oz. of café crema. The whole process, including a rinse cycle after brewing (the machine prompts for this after hitting the on/off button), takes about 3-4 minutes. This time would be cut by at least half if you were brewing the standard 1-2 oz espresso instead of the higher volume café crema. If you''re interested in immediate cleanup, the drip tray and dreg box are easily removed and rinsed both will hold a substantial volume however, so daily cleaning of these items is not required.

A word on espresso quality:

Okay, after covering some of the operational highlights, here''s the real question of what quality is the espresso/coffee produced? The short answer is...OUTSTANDING! Producing quality espresso consistently is where the J5 really excels. I''ve used two types of espresso so far, Lavazza Pienaroma and the Organic Espresso available from CoffeeAM.com. The espresso shots produced using both of these beans results in an amazing amount of crema (1/4 inch) and a fantastic taste. I''ve also used a locally available pre-ground decaf espresso in the by-pass doser with good results. It''s difficult to describe a quality taste in a written review, but the espresso shots produced by the J5 are simply outstanding.

It''s difficult to continue enthusiastically describing features of this machine without sounding like a shill for the manufacturer...but a few more things are worthy of mention:

* I''ve used the frothXpress attachment for making cappuccinos and lattes a handful of times and it works well, much better than I expected, and is easy to clean. I have not used the optional Dual Frother Plus. The hot water is nice and hot, and works extremely well when used as a cup warming aid.

* I''ve had no issues with the conical burr grinder or any of the other brewing components. They work well and operate within very acceptable sound levels.

* Commenting specifically on the espresso/coffee temperature, I can say that while using the "hot" setting, a rinse cycle to heat up the internal components, and preheating the cup with hot water, the output is very acceptable no need to be hotter.

* Brew duration seems to be heavily effected by the grind setting. For example, a fine setting using dark oily beans induces very slow brew times. If these types of beans are used, a grind setting between medium and coarse seems to work best; this produces a great crema and normal brew duration. Oily beans should also be "air dried" for 4-5 hours before adding to the hopper to allow the excess oils to dry.

* Included with the J5 is an excellent owner''s manual and very handy instructional DVD. Reading/viewing both is highly recommended.

Con?:

For reasons I have yet to determine, both 2 cup buttons brew at the "extra strong" strength setting only. Although I don''t consider this a major fault, it seems very odd that the volume setting is configurable and the strength is not.

Finally, as stated above, I''ve owned this machine for only about two weeks, so I can''t yet comment on durability or longevity. However, the build quality and performance so far would seem to portend high marks for both.
